serves
12 with one cupcake each
prep time
10 Min
cook time
20 Min
method
Bake
Ingredients For breakfast muffins- moist and nutritious
-
12muffin papers or-- nonstick cooking spray
-
1 call-purpose flour (spooned and leveled)
-
1/4 ctoasted wheat germ
-
1/2 cpacked dark-brown sugar
-
1/2 tspbaking soda
-
1/2 tspbaking powder
-
1/4 tspground nutmeg
-
1/4 tspground cinnamon
-
1 cold-fashioned oats
-
1/2 craisins
-
3 Tbspextra-virgin olive oil
-
1 lgegg
-
1/3 cbuttermilk
-
4 mdcarrots, shredded
-
1 mdripe banana, mashed
-
1/2 tspsalt
How To Make breakfast muffins- moist and nutritious
-
1Preheat oven to 400 degrees.
-
2Coat a 12-cup muffin pan with cooking spray or line with muffin papers.
-
3In a large bowl, whisk together flour, wheat germ, brown sugar, baking soda, baking powder, nutmeg, cinnamon and salt until there are no lumps. Stir in oats and raisins.
-
4Add oil, egg, buttermilk, carrots, and banana and stir until blended. Fill each muffin cup with 1/4 cup batter. Bake 20 to 23 minutes; until a toothpick inserted in center of a muffin comes out clean. Serve muffins warm or at room temperature.
